Output 8ca13362026fdb0553fa888dd949899bd6d9ad2a7bdeb81380e996b6341169f5:24

value
33386453
script pubkey
OP_0 OP_PUSHBYTES_32 516e00bed20abdbb757a001d078a72d036382946216f45ce3be767e5d928c2d5
address
bc1q29hqp0kjp27mkat6qqws0znj6qmrs22xy9h5tn3muan7tkfgct2sw06gd6
transaction
8ca13362026fdb0553fa888dd949899bd6d9ad2a7bdeb81380e996b6341169f5
confirmations
286981
spent
true